To better understand the phenomenon, we should cover the definition of cellulite and what it actually is. According to the Miriam-Webster Dictionary, cellulite is represented by “deposits of subcutaneous fat within the fibrous connective tissue (as in the thighs, hips, and buttocks) that give a puckered and dimpled appearance to the skin surface”. In other words, cellulite is “fat that is close to the surface of the skin and that makes the skin slightly bumpy”. What do both definitions have in common? Fat. Yes, ladies, one of the main causes of cellulites is nothing else than fat. So the true question is… how can you prevent developing cellulite in the first place? First of all, it is critical to maintain a healthy diet. Try to avoid fatty foods as much as you can and enrich your diets with fruits and vegetables. Secondly, avoid alcoholic drinks and cigarettes; they will not only make your skin look older, but they also increase the risk of developing cellulite. Thirdly, take up a sport or try out various exercises. The key to a healthy lifestyle and a cellulite-free body is to get out of the house and get moving. Try to get exercise daily and reserve more time for this at least 2 times a week (if you work during the week, the weekend is ideal for working out). Loofah sponge baths and massages are also recommended if you want to avoid cellulite, but you should keep in mind that your diet and working out are the most significant methods. There are a few recipes that you can prepare at home to benefit from a heavenly detox bath:- Clay – all you need is a half cup of bentonite clay and a half cup of Epsom salts. You can either make a body mask by covering your body in a paste obtained by clay mixed with water or mix clay with water and add the mixture directly to your bathtub.
- Essential Oils – you can add various essential oils to your bath, depending on the problem you’re facing. For instance, peppermint is known to work wonders for fatigue or headaches.
- Salt – get a ¼ cup of sea salt, Epsom Salt and baking soda each and 1/3 cup of apple cider vinegar. Dissolve the first three ingredients in boiling water and set it aside, while adding the apple cider vinegar to your filled up tub. Afterwards, pour your mixture and optionally add the essential oils of your choice.
4. Micro-current Body Treatment
Micro-current body treatment is part of cosmetic electrotherapy that has been used ever since the 70s. The procedure is known to rejuvenate skin and help you get rid of cellulite. According to The beauty therapy fact file, “micro-current treatment works by passing a very small direct current through muscle tissue to stimulate the Golgi tendon organ”. Injectable treatments for getting rid of cellulite are based on a minerals and vitamins formula that is injected into the skin. The objective of the formula is to break down the deposits of fat that lie below the surface of the skin, allowing it to appear a lot evener than it did before. The process is commonly known as mesotherapy and requires anywhere between 10 and 25 sessions, depending on how severe the cellulite is on the patient. The sessions are usually scheduled once a week or two times a month and last for about 45 minutes each. Formulas are injected into the skin in certain patterns, also depending on the stage and type of cellulite.14. Exfoliate

Body wraps are becoming ever more popular in modern times and can be accessed at most spas across the US. Body wraps can either help you relax and unwind or treat certain problems, by means of slimming, detoxifying or getting rid of cellulite. While experiencing a body wrap you can feel delicious substances such as chocolate, butter or honey on your skin, whereas other body wraps involve eucalyptus, clay or rosemary. Generally speaking, a spa professional will prepare your body for a body wrap by exfoliating beforehand. Afterwards, the client has the scrub rinsed off in the shower and has the professional gradually add the products and wrap each piece of the body as they go.16. Super Foods
